Rating: 3 stars
Summary: Good features but lack of items to finish a home design
Review: I consider it a good software considering its price. Easy to use and with a good graphic presentation, one of the few programs of this kind as far as I know.It works okay for entretainment, and you can design a preliminary idea of what you want of your home, but I consider that it doesn't have enough items like furniture or other home articles to complete any idea of room furniture distribution. I think that it is important that it doesn't include any plants or trees for indoor or outdoor decoration and neither lightning and you cannot put any roof only flat cealings. So it is difficult to imagine your finish house if it roofs are not flat especially from the outside.

Another software like this is DesignWorkshop Lite, where you are much more free to design anything you can imagine, but needs much more knowledge of the program and of 3D image manipulation.

Rating: 2 stars
Summary: somewhat outdated and lite on features..
Review: This is software from year 2000, and while there are not many inexpensive options for Mac users for CAD type programs ( and this might be one of the few options available).. It will make you cry if you see the PC bargain bin software like "3D Home Architect Deluxe 3" by Broderbund.. it's les than tenbucks and has ten times the power and features of 123 home design... When I want to do CAD type work is the only time I would really like to have a MS PC system..
